Investing Clients and Rebalancing in a Custom Index – Invertir clientes y reequilibrar en un índice personalizado

In order to an advisor to invest a client or group of clients into a custom index, and rebalancing the custom index, the button “Invest in Custom Index” must be used. This button can be found in a new window Portfolio Tools, then Reallocate Portfolio.

In the Reallocation window, advisors select accounts to invest in the custom index using dropdown menus. Allocation can be specified in dollar amounts for individual clients or target percentages for client groups. 

For clients with existing stock positions, advisors can transfer these into the model to offset new orders. This is managed under the When Investing section of the Reallocation window. 

After setting allocations, advisors generate reallocation orders and review them in the Trading section. Orders are transmitted for execution once confirmed. 

Post-execution, advisors review portfolio alignment in the Rebalance Portfolio window, assessing actual allocations against targets and benchmarks for optimal portfolio management. 

How to rebalance a Custom Index? 

To rebalance a custom index, an advisor begins by accessing the Advisor Setup area and selecting the desired custom index. From there, they navigate to the Target Allocation Screen where they can set the target weights. This can be done by choosing either the Benchmark ETF to base weights on its allocations or the Actual option to mirror the current model composition. Adjustments to weights can be made manually by altering the target percentages or by editing custom rules if needed. 

Once the advisor is satisfied with the new allocations, they must save these changes by clicking “Save Targets”. The saved targets will be indicated by a purplish-blue color in the Target % column. To implement these changes, the advisor can proceed to create rebalance orders by selecting “Rebalance to Target percentage” and clicking “Create Rebalance Orders”. These orders will be listed in the Orders log, allowing for adjustments to order types and prices before final submission by either transmitting each order individually or submitting all at once with the “Submit All Orders” button.
